During his working visit to the Holy See (Vatican),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an met with Armenian Catholicos-Patriarch of the Catholicosate of Cilicia, His Eminence and Beatitude Father Raphael Petros 21st Minasyan, and students of the college at the Levonian College attached to the St. Nicholas Armenian Catholic Church in Rome.
During the meeting, issues of Armenia’s domestic and foreign policy, current issues, the peace process between Armenia and Azerbaijan, regional developments, as well as steps to overcome existing challenges were discussed in a question-and-answer format.
The parties also exchanged views on the work being carried out to spread and preserve Christian values, as well as other spiritual and social topics.
At the end of the meeting, the Catholicos-Patriarch of House of Cilicia of Armenian Catholic Church, His Holiness Raphael Petros 21st Minasyan, presented Prime Minister Pashinyan with a relic of St. Ignatius Maloyan, a ecclesiastical vestment, which is used during the Liturgy and is kept in the museum of the Bzommar Monastery (Lebanon). The Catholicos-Patriarch also presented the Prime Minister with a commemorative medal, made in memory of the canonization ceremony held in the Vatican on October 19.
